What Are Solar Lights with CCTV Cameras?
At its core, a solar light with a built-in CCTV camera is a self-sufficient surveillance system. Here’s the simple breakdown of how it works:
- Solar Panel: A small photovoltaic (PV) panel captures sunlight during the day and converts it into electricity.
- Rechargeable Battery: This electricity is stored in a built-in rechargeable battery, typically lithium-ion.
- LED Light & Camera: At night or when motion is detected, the stored power runs the bright LED light and the integrated CCTV camera.
- Connectivity: The camera connects to your phone via WiFi or a 4G SIM card, allowing you to view live footage, receive alerts, and watch recordings.
The genius is in the combination. You get the deterrence of a bright security light with the evidence-gathering capability of a camera, all without running a single wire or adding a cent to your electricity bill.

Types of Solar CCTV Systems: WiFi vs. 4G
Your biggest decision will be how your camera connects to the internet.
Solar CCTV with WiFi
These are the most common and are perfect for homes with a reliable internet connection. They connect to your home’s WiFi network (usually the 2.4GHz band for better range) to stream video and send alerts to your smartphone.
Solar CCTV with 4G SIM Card
What if you need security where there’s no WiFi? For a barn, a boat dock, or an off-grid cabin, a solar powered CCTV camera 4G model is your answer. These cameras have a slot for a data-enabled SIM card, allowing them to connect to the internet over a cellular network, just like your phone.
Wireless vs. Hybrid Models
Nearly all solar-powered systems are “wire-free,” meaning no power cables are needed. The term wireless also refers to the data connection (WiFi or 4G). Hybrid models might exist, but the primary appeal of this category is its complete freedom from cables.
Key Features to Look For in a Solar Security Light with Camera
When you’re shopping, it’s easy to get lost in technical specs. Here’s a quick buyer’s checklist of what truly matters:
- Night Vision: Don’t settle for grainy, black-and-white footage. Look for cameras with color night vision, which uses built-in spotlights to produce a full-color image when motion is detected. Infrared (IR) is standard, but color provides far more detail.
- Battery Backup & Solar Charging: A larger battery capacity (measured in mAh) means the camera can run longer on cloudy days. Check for efficient solar panels that can provide a full day’s charge with just a few hours of direct sunlight.
- Video Resolution: 1080p is the bare minimum. For clearer detail where you can actually make out faces or license plates, aim for 2K (1440p) or even 4K resolution.
- Cloud vs. SD Storage:
- SD Card: Provides local storage, so you don’t need a subscription. Footage is stored on a microSD card in the camera. The downside? If a thief steals the camera, they take the footage with it.
- Cloud Storage: Your video clips are uploaded to a secure server. This is safer and accessible from anywhere, but usually requires a monthly subscription fee after a free trial. Many cameras offer both.
- Waterproof Rating (IP Rating): For outdoor use, you need a camera that can withstand the elements. Look for a rating of at least IP65, which protects against dust and rain. IP66 offers even more robust protection.
- Real-Time Alerts & App Integration: A good system will send instant notifications to your phone when it detects motion. The companion app should be user-friendly, allowing you to view live footage, speak through the camera (two-way audio), and customize settings easily.

How to Install a Solar Light with Camera
I’ve set up dozens of these, and the process is refreshingly simple. Here are my top tips for a successful installation:
- Charge It First: Before you climb any ladders, fully charge the camera’s battery indoors using the included USB cable. This gives you a full power bank to start with.
- Solar Panel Positioning is Key: The panel needs at least 3-4 hours of direct, unobstructed sunlight per day. Mount it facing south (if you’re in the Northern Hemisphere) on a roof, wall, or pole where it won’t be shaded by trees or buildings.
- Mounting Height and Angle: Mount the camera 8-10 feet off the ground. This is high enough to get a good view and prevent tampering but low enough to capture clear facial details. Angle it slightly downwards to avoid glare and focus on the target area.
- Check Your Signal: Before you drill any holes, hold the camera in your desired location and use the app to check the WiFi or 4G signal strength. A weak signal will result in laggy video and missed alerts.
- Connect and Configure: Follow the app’s instructions to connect the camera to your network. Customize your motion detection sensitivity and notification settings to fit your environment. I learned the hard way that a high sensitivity setting next to a busy street leads to constant alerts. Don’t make that mistake!

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1. Are solar-powered CCTV cameras good for night use?
A1. Absolutely. Most high-quality models come with powerful infrared (IR) for black-and-white night vision and built-in spotlights that enable full-color night vision when motion is detected, providing clear surveillance in complete darkness.
Q2. Do solar CCTV systems work without internet?
A2. Yes, the solar powered cctv camera 4g models are designed for this exact purpose. They use a cellular data plan to operate anywhere with a 4G signal. WiFi-only models require an internet connection to stream live video and send alerts.
Q3. Can I install this system myself?
A3. Yes! This is one of their biggest advantages. Most systems are designed for easy DIY installation and come with all the necessary mounting hardware. You typically only need a drill and a ladder.
Q4. How long do solar CCTV batteries last?
A4. On a full charge, a typical battery will last for many days or even weeks of normal use (based on a certain number of motion triggers per day). With adequate daily sunlight, the battery should remain perpetually charged.
Q5. Will it work in rainy or cloudy weather?
A5. Yes. The internal battery stores enough power to run the camera through several cloudy or rainy days. However, prolonged periods without direct sunlight (e.g., a week of heavy storms) may eventually deplete the battery. If you live in a very overcast region, consider a model with a larger battery or a more efficient solar panel.
